The Counselor provides outpatient mental health counseling/therapy to Carle patients within the Behavioral Health Department.
Responsibilities
Provide mental health counseling/therapy to patients and their families through individual and/or group settings
Perform mental health evaluations for referred patients, including assessing need for ongoing psychotherapy or other services
Identify concerns and make referrals to other specialists as needed
Provide ongoing therapy services for patients, using techniques and interventions appropriate to the patient's needs
Work with patient to develop treatment plan, including specific goals and objectives to be addressed in psychotherapy appropriate to the patient's needs
Complete appropriate documentation in medical record within timeframes established by departmental policy
With permission of patient, provide communication back to referring providers about patient diagnosis, treatment plan, and progress
Maintain patient confidentiality and fulfill provider responsibilities as specified under HIPAA, the Illinois Mental Health and Developmental Disabilities Code, and the Illinois Mental Health and Developmental Disabilities Confidentiality Act
Requirements
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W) - Illinois Department of Financial and Professional Regulation (IDFPR)
Licensed Clinical Professional Counselor (LCPC) - Illinois Department of Financial and Professional Regulation (IDFPR)
Master's Degree in a Related Field
Experience providing psychotherapy in a clinical setting
